41 /** \brief %Route packets to destination according to some annotation value
43 This router takes packet on a single input and directs them to one of it outputs depending
44 on a \ref packet_usage_annotation "packet annotation". Each output connected
45 will be associated with a single annotation value. Incoming packets for which no matching
46 output is found are directed to a default output. If this output is left unconnected, those
47 packets will be dropped.
49 The \a AnnotationType template parameter defines the routing key. This annotation must
50 support the following operations:
51 \li Comparison with '<' (\c LessThanComparable concept)
52 \li Copy construction and copy assignment (\c Copyable und \c Assignable concepts)
53 (e.g. via compiler synthesized copy constructor and assignment operator)
54 \li Output streaming to an ostream via '\c <<' (for error description purposes) (\c
55 OutputStreamable concept)
57 The following annotation can be used to route the packets according to a mac address.

74 The additional senf::MACAddress constructor allows to construct an instance directly from a
75 mac address and allows to pass a senf::MACAddress value as routing key directly:
78 senf::ppi::module::AnnotationRouter<TargetInterface> router;
80 senf::ppi::connect(router, target1, senf::MACAddress::from_string("00:1a:2b:04:06:08"));
83 The special senf::ppi::connect() overload takes a third argument, the routing key. This must
84 be an AnnotationType value or must be (explicitly) convertible to AnnotationType.
